Trend Technology 6: the body's own vesicles are engineered as drug carriers
Summary
The report's sixth selected technology repurposes exosomes - the membrane-wrapped packets cells use to send proteins, RNA and genetic instructions to one another - as delivery vehicles, since they carry molecular signatures the body reads as its own and can therefore survive circulation and cross barriers that stop synthetic carriers.
